Travel Score in 08067, Pedricktown, New Jersey

The Travel Score for the Hypertension Score in 08067, Pedricktown, New Jersey is 62 when comparing 34,000 ZIP Codes in the United States.

59.70 percent of residents in 08067 to travel to work in 30 minutes or less.

When looking at the three closest hospitals, the average distance to a hospital is 8.43 miles. The closest hospital with an emergency room is Salem Medical Center with a distance of 11.18 miles from the area.

**Driving the Distance: Highways and Byways**

For residents of Pedricktown, the most direct route to healthcare often involves driving. The primary arteries for accessing medical facilities are the major roadways. The New Jersey Turnpike (I-95) offers a swift north-south connection, but its proximity to Pedricktown requires careful consideration of traffic patterns, especially during peak hours.

The primary route to access healthcare facilities in the surrounding areas is via Route 130. This road provides access to several medical practices and hospitals. The drive time to these facilities varies depending on the specific location and traffic conditions. Another important thoroughfare is Route 322, which can be used to access facilities in Mullica Hill and other areas.

Driving times from Pedricktown to healthcare providers are generally reasonable, however, the reliance on personal vehicles does present some challenges. Residents must account for potential delays due to traffic congestion, especially during rush hour or on weekends. The condition of the roads and potential for accidents can also impact travel times.

**Public Transit: A Limited Landscape**

Public transportation options in and around Pedricktown are limited. This is a significant consideration for individuals who do not drive or prefer not to drive. The availability of public transit can be a critical factor in healthcare access.

The primary public transit provider in the area is the New Jersey Transit (NJ Transit). However, bus routes serving Pedricktown are infrequent, and do not offer direct access to many medical facilities. The closest NJ Transit bus routes may require a transfer or a considerable walk from the bus stop to the doctor’s office.
